Term
Definition
Authentication type The authentication type for the specific virtual router.
Priority
The priority value for the specific virtual router, taking into account any priority decrements for
tracked interfaces or routes.
Configured Priority
The priority configured through the ip vrrp vrid priority priority command.
Advertisement
The advertisement interval in seconds for the specific virtual router.
interval
Pre-Empt Mode
The preemption mode configured on the specified virtual router.
Administrative
The status (Enable or Disable) of the specific router.
Mode
Accept Mode
When enabled, the VRRP Master can accept ping packets sent to one of the virtual router's IP
addresses.
State
The state (Master/backup) of the virtual router.
